Age Difference Calculator

Use the Age Difference Calculator for instant, precise age and date comparisons. Find the exact time difference (years, months, days, down to seconds) between two birthdays or events. Visualize the age gap with a helpful chart. Export data easily.

Input Parameters

Age Breakdown

Name Date of Birth Age (as of )
Age Difference

Age Visualization

Difference in Total Units

Total Years
Total Months
Total Weeks
Total Days
Total Hours
Total Minutes
Total Seconds

Export & Share

Welcome to the Age Difference Calculator, a powerful, browser-based tool for comparing two dates with precision. This calculator is designed to find the exact age difference between two individuals or the time interval between two specific events. The tool displays the results in a comprehensive breakdown, including years, months, days, and even total hours, minutes, and seconds.

This Age Difference Calculator is more than a simple date subtraction tool; it’s an analytical instrument. With its modern design, integrated chart visualization, and CSV export feature, it serves a wide range of users. It is the ideal age calculator for students working on projects, HR professionals verifying records, genealogy researchers tracking timelines, or anyone with a general curiosity about date intervals.

Our Age Difference Calculator emphasizes speed, accuracy, and usability. It functions seamlessly across all devices, providing instant answers without storing any of your data. Whether you need to compare birthdays or calculate the duration of an event, this tool delivers clean, technical, and friendly results. This free online age comparison tool is your first step toward understanding time intervals with absolute clarity.

How It Works (Step-by-Step)

Using the Age Difference Calculator is an intuitive and straightforward process. The interface is designed for clarity and speed, ensuring you get the data you need in seconds.

Here is a simple user guide to get the most out of this age comparison tool:

  1. Set the Comparison Date: The tool first asks for a “Date of Comparison.” This is the “as of” date for the calculation. By default, it is set to today, but you can change it to any date in the past or future to see what the age comparison would be on that specific day.
  2. Enter Person 1 Details: Input the name (optional) and the “Date of Birth” (or first event date) for the first person.
  3. Enter Person 2 Details: Input the name and “Date of Birth” (or second event date) for the second person.
  4. Calculate Age Comparison: Click the “Calculate Age Difference” button.
  5. View Precise Results: Instantly, the Age Difference Calculator displays a comprehensive results card. You will see the exact age of both individuals as of the comparison date. Below this, you’ll find the core result: the precise age difference between the two, shown in years, months, and days.
  6. Analyze Total Units: For a more granular view, the tool provides the total difference in other units. You can see the age gap expressed in total years (with decimals), total months, total weeks, total days, total hours, total minutes, and total seconds.
  7. Visualize the Data: A clear doughnut chart, powered by Chart.js, provides a visual comparison of the two ages, typically by total days lived. This helps in understanding the proportionate age difference at a glance.
  8. Export or Share: You can optionally download all your results into a clean CSV file for reports or research.

The Age Difference Calculator handles all complexities, such as leap years or date reversals (e.g., if Person 2 is older than Person 1), automatically.

Why Use This Age Difference Calculator

The Age Difference Calculator is an essential tool for anyone needing fast and accurate time interval calculations. It saves significant time over manual calculations or complex spreadsheet formulas, which are often prone to errors, especially when accounting for leap years and different month lengths.

Here are the primary benefits of using our Age Difference Calculator:

  • Get Precise, Real-Time Results: The tool uses a robust algorithm to deliver the exact age difference, calculated down to the day.
  • Understand Time Intervals Clearly: By breaking down the difference into total years, months, weeks, days, hours, minutes, and seconds, the tool provides a complete understanding of the time duration.
  • Leverage Data Visualization: The integrated Chart.js doughnut chart offers a clear visual representation of the age comparison, making the data easier to interpret for reports or presentations.
  • Export Data for Reports: With a single click, you can download all the calculated data as a CSV file. This is ideal for HR professionals building reports, researchers compiling data, or students organizing project information.
  • Versatile Use Cases: This age calculator is perfect for education, HR, sports, and personal curiosity. Use it to check athlete eligibility, manage employee records, assist in genealogy research, or settle a friendly debate about an age gap.
  • Secure and Free: The Age DifferenceCalculator is 100% browser-based. It performs all calculations locally on your device, ensuring your data is never stored or shared. It is completely free to use.

Professionals in schools and workplaces can rely on this tool for its accuracy and efficiency, making it a superior choice for any date comparison task.

The Essential Guide to Age and Date Comparison

In a world driven by data, understanding time intervals is fundamental. From professional project management to historical research, the ability to accurately measure the duration between two dates is crucial. The Age Difference Calculator is a specialized tool designed to master this very task. It moves beyond simple subtraction to provide a precise, granular, and user-friendly analysis of any two dates, be it birthdays, historical events, or project timelines.

This guide explores the purpose, mechanics, and applications of age comparison tools, demonstrating why a high-quality age calculator is an indispensable asset for professionals and curious individuals alike.

Why Precision Matters in Age Calculation

Calculating an age or a date difference seems simple. However, the Gregorian calendar is complex. A year isn’t a static number of days, and months have varying lengths. This is where manual calculations fail.

Beyond Simple Subtraction: The Leap Year Problem

A common year has 365 days, but a leap year has 366. This discrepancy, occurring every four years, is the primary source of error in manual calculations. A precise age difference calculator must automatically account for every leap day that falls between the two given dates. Similarly, it must correctly handle the different lengths of months (28, 29, 30, or 31 days). Our Age Difference Calculator integrates these rules, ensuring that the result in “years, months, and days” is not just an estimate but an exact measure of time.

The Need for an Accurate Age Difference Calculator

For many professions, an estimate is not good enough. An HR department verifying an employee’s eligibility for benefits based on age, a legal team examining timelines, or a researcher tracking demographic cohorts all require definitive accuracy. This Age Difference Calculator serves as a reliable source of truth, removing guesswork and providing auditable, precise data.

How an Age Difference Calculator Works

Our tool is engineered for simplicity on the front end and precision on the back end. The user experience is clean, but the underlying algorithm is robust.

The Core Inputs: DOBs and Comparison Dates

The tool operates using three key date inputs:

  1. Date of Birth 1: The start date for the first person or event.
  2. Date of Birth 2: The start date for the second person or event.
  3. Date of Comparison: This “as of” date is a powerful feature. It allows you to “time travel” to see what the age comparison was, or will be, on a specific date.

This structure allows for complex queries, such as “How old will my two children be when I retire on January 1, 2040?”

The Algorithm: From Dates to Total Days

The calculator’s core logic first converts each date range into a total number of days. It does this by iterating through the calendar, accounting for every leap year and month length between the start date (DOB) and the comparison date. This “total days” figure is the absolute, most accurate measure of age.

Breaking Down the Results: From Years to Seconds

Once the tool has the total days, it can provide two types of results:

  1. Precise Age (Y/M/D): It calculates the age in years, months, and days, just as you would state your own age.
  2. Total Units: It also presents the age difference in various total units. This is fascinating for analytics. Seeing a difference as “5.25 years” or “1,918 days” or “46,032 hours” or “2,761,920 minutes” provides different perspectives on the same data. This feature makes our Age Difference Calculator an excellent timeline calculator.

The Power of Visualization in Data Comparison

Data is more impactful when it’s visual. A long string of numbers can be hard to interpret, but a chart provides immediate context.

Understanding Timelines with Charts

Our Age Difference Calculator includes a simple, clean doughnut chart to visually represent the two ages (in total days). This provides an instant, proportional view of the timeline. You don’t just read that one person is older; you see the difference in the context of their total lifespan, making the data more intuitive and easier to present.

Practical Applications of an Age Difference Calculator

This tool is not just for curiosity; it’s a practical utility for various fields.

In the Workplace: HR and Project Management

Human Resources professionals can use the Age Difference Calculator to verify employee ages for legal compliance (e.g., minimum working age) or for managing retirement and benefits eligibility. Project managers can also use it as a date difference calculator to determine the exact duration of project timelines, from start date to completion date, calculated in days, weeks, or months.

In Education: History and Science Projects

For students, this tool is a fantastic resource. A history student can instantly calculate the age of a historical figure at a specific event or find the time between two major battles. A science student can calculate time intervals for experiments. This age comparison tool makes timeline projects more engaging and accurate.

For Researchers: Genealogy and Demographics

Genealogists and demographers can use the CSV export feature to compile data. When tracing family trees, they can calculate the exact age difference between ancestors, the age of a person at marriage, or the time gap between generations.

Features That Empower Users

This Age Difference Calculator is built with the user’s needs in mind.

Data on Your Terms: The CSV Export Function

Your data should be portable. The “Download CSV” button instantly packages all the results—names, DOBs, comparison date, precise ages, and all total unit breakdowns—into a universally compatible file. This allows you to import the data into Excel, Google Sheets, or any other analytical software for further research. This CSV age export tool is a key feature for professionals.

Secure, Private, and Browser-Based

We prioritize your privacy. This Age Difference Calculator is a client-side tool. That means all calculations happen exclusively within your web browser. No data—no names, no birthdays, no dates—is ever sent to our servers. It is 100% private, secure, and anonymous.

Best Practices for Accurate Age Comparison

To get the most from this tool, follow these simple best practices:

  1. Double-Check Your Inputs: The calculator is precise, but its results are only as good as the data you enter. Ensure your day, month, and year inputs are correct.
  2. Understand the “Date of Comparison”: Remember that the individual ages are calculated “as of” this date. For simple birthday-to-birthday comparison, this date is less relevant, but for “how old are they today?” it is essential.
  3. Use the Data Responsibly: The tool provides data for informational, analytical, and professional purposes.

Conclusion: Making Sense of Time

The Age Difference Calculator is more than a simple utility. It is a precise, powerful, and secure analytical tool that demystifies time intervals. By providing exact calculations from years down to seconds, offering clear visualizations, and enabling easy data export, it empowers students, professionals, and researchers to make sense of timelines.

Technical Details

The Age Difference Calculator is a modern, lightweight web application built on a foundation of precision, usability, and privacy.

From a technical perspective, the tool functions using two date inputs for comparison. When a user enters two dates of birth and a comparison date, the tool’s JavaScript-based algorithm performs all calculations locally in the user’s browser. This client-side execution is a key feature, as it ensures no personal data is ever transmitted to or stored on a server, guaranteeing 100% data privacy.

The calculation logic is meticulously designed to handle the complexities of the Gregorian calendar. It precisely accounts for all leap years and the varying number of days in each month. This ensures that the result—whether displayed in years, months, and days or as a total number of seconds—is arithmetically perfect and not just an approximation.

For data visualization, the Age Difference Calculator integrates the popular Chart.js library. It uses a clean and responsive doughnut chart to provide a proportional, easy-to-understand visual comparison of the two calculated ages, typically based on total days.

The tool’s output is broken down into multiple components for comprehensive analysis: a precise age for each person, the exact difference between them in a “Y/M/D” format, and a full breakdown of that difference in total units (years, months, weeks, days, hours, minutes, and seconds).

Functionality is enhanced with a “Download CSV” feature for data export and a “Share” option that uses the native Web Share API. The tool’s responsive design ensures a clean, fast, and consistent user experience (UX) across all modern browsers and devices, from desktops to mobile phones.

FAQs

What does the Age Difference Calculator calculate?

The Age DifferenceCalculator calculates the exact time interval between two dates (e.g., birthdays). It also calculates the precise age of two individuals as of a specific “date of comparison,” displaying the results in years, months, and days.

How does it find the age difference so accurately?

It uses a detailed algorithm that accounts for all calendar variables, including leap years and the different lengths of months. This avoids the errors common in manual calculations and provides a precise, reliable result.

Does it account for leap years and time zones?

Yes, leap years are fully integrated into the calculation for complete accuracy. The tool operates on the specific dates you provide, so it is not dependent on time zones; it simply calculates the duration between the start and end dates entered.

Can I compare more than two dates?

This tool is specialized for a high-precision comparison between two dates. For multiple comparisons (e.g., comparing three or more people), you can simply run the calculator again with a new set of dates.

What does the chart represent?

The doughnut chart provides a simple visual comparison of the two ages. It typically shows the total number of days each person has lived, giving you a proportional, at-a-glance understanding of the age gap.

Can I export or download the results?

Yes. You can export all calculated results, including names, dates, and all time breakdowns, as a clean CSV file using the “Download CSV” button. This is perfect for use in reports or spreadsheets.

Is my data stored or shared?

No. Your data is never stored or shared. All calculations are performed entirely within your web browser (client-side), meaning no information ever leaves your device. The tool is 100% private.

Can I use it on mobile?

Absolutely. The Age Difference Calculator is fully responsive and designed to work perfectly on all devices, including mobile phones, tablets, and desktops, for on-the-go calculations.

Who can use this tool — students, professionals, or HR teams?

It’s designed for everyone. Students can use it for projects, HR teams can use it for record-keeping, researchers for data analysis, and anyone curious can use it to compare birthdays of friends and family.

Related Tools & Calculators: